Armenian PM Says Will Meet Azerbaijan Leader on April 6 - Tasnim News Agency

(Tasnim) – Armenian Prime Minister Nikol Pashinyan on Thursday announced an EU-mediated meeting with Azerbaijan's President Ilham Aliyev next week in Belgium amid renewed tensions over the disputed region of Nagorno-Karabakh.

"I plan to meet on April 6 in Brussels with the European Council President Charles Michel and Azerbaijani President" Ilham Aliyev, Pashinyan told a cabinet meeting, AFP reported.

He added that he hoped "to agree on all the questions related to the start of peace talks" with Baku.

"Armenia once again declares that it is ready to sign a peace agreement with Azerbaijan and to start negotiations without delay," Pashinyan said.

Both Yerevan and Baku recently expressed readiness to launch negotiations on a "comprehensive peace treaty", following a flare-up in the long-contested Nagorno-Karabakh region earlier this month.
